Integer overflow in Gorillatoolkit Websocket
CVE-2020-27813
An integer overflow vulnerability exists with the length of websocket frames received via a websocket connection. An attacker would use this flaw to cause a denial of service attack on an HTTP Server allowing websocket connections.
Vulnerability class: Integer Overflow
